1. Assess Your Space: The Foundation of Your Choice
Before getting lost in the aesthetic appeals of stainless steel or clever screens, you should look at the "hard realities" of your kitchen area. A stunning fridge is ineffective if it does not fit or if the doors can't open fully.
- Measuring: Measure the height, width, and depth of your designated space. Don't forget to account for a small gap-- generally 1 to 2 inches-- around the sides and back for appropriate ventilation.
- Clearance: Consider the "swing path" of the doors. If you have a narrow cooking area, a side-by-side or French door design may be better than a single wide door that needs considerable clearance.
- The Path of Entry: Will the fridge in fact fit through your front door and cooking area entryways? Measure these "shipment paths" to avoid a costly return.

Storage Capacity and Lifestyle Needs
Capacity is measured in cubic feet. A general general rule is to permit about 4 to 6 cubic feet per grownup in the family. However, lifestyle plays a significant function:
- The Bulk Shopper: If you go shopping once a month at warehouse shops, focus on designs with deep freezer baskets and adjustable shelving.
- The Fresh Foodie: If you rely on fresh fruit and vegetables, search for models with dedicated humidity-controlled crisper drawers.
- The Host: If you amuse typically, focus on flexible shelving that can be rearranged to fit high wine bottles or large plates.

5. Upkeep Tips for Longevity
A fridge operates 24/7, making upkeep the secret to extending its life.
- Clean the Condenser Coils: Dust buildup on the coils requires the compressor to work harder. Vacuum these a minimum of as soon as a year.
- Examine Door Seals: If the seal is loose, cold air escapes, triggering the motor to run continually.
- Monitor Temperature: Keep the fridge at 37 ° F to 40 ° F and the freezer at 0 ° F for optimum food safety.
- Replace Filters: Change water and air filters according to the manufacturer's schedule to make sure the system remains sanitary.

7.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: How long can I anticipate a new fridge to last?A: With correct care, most modern-day fridges last in between 10 and 15 years.
Q: What is the most energy-efficient configuration?A: Generally, top-freezer models are the most energy-efficient due to the fact that they don't have to power complex ice makers or numerous temperature level zones.
Q: Should I pick stainless steel or a custom panel?buy A Fridge: Stainless steel is timeless and durable however susceptible to fingerprints. Customized panels enable your fridge to mix into your kitchen cabinetry for a seamless, high-end appearance, however they are significantly more pricey.
Q: Does the fridge need to be completely level?A: Yes. A level fridge ensures that doors seal securely and the internal cooling system works effectively.
Q: Can I put a fridge in the garage?A: Only if it is "garage-ready." Requirement refrigerators can have a hard time in extreme temperatures found in garages, resulting in motor burnout or messed up food.
